bpf: Reject programs with inlined helpers if JIT is not available

DescriptionIn the Linux kernel, the following vulnerability has been resolved: bpf: Reject programs with inlined helpers if JIT is not available When an architecture (such as LoongArch, ARM64, and RISC-V) implements bpf_jit_inlines_helper_call(), the verifier skips rewriting the helper call offset (insn->imm) in bpf_do_misc_fixups(). This is because the helper is expected to be inlined by the JIT compiler later. Therefore, insn->imm remains as the raw helper enum ID. However, if JIT is disabled at runtime (net.core.bpf_jit_enable=0) or if JIT compilation fails dynamically (e.g., due to OOM), the program falls back to the BPF interpreter. When the interpreter executes (__bpf_call_base + insn->imm) with the unpatched raw ID, it jumps into an invalid address space, triggering an instruction alignment fault or a kernel panic. Although these helpers have valid C implementations in the kernel, the omission of offset rewriting makes runtime interpreter fallback fatal. Fix this by setting 'prog->jit_required = 1' when helper call rewriting is skipped for JIT inlining. This ensures that such programs are safely rejected if JIT is not available, preventing the runtime kernel panic.
